The speaker shares his journey from being a blind child to becoming an academic and advocate, highlighting the role of technology and volunteers in his education and career. He discusses the impact of adaptive technologies like braille, tape recorders, and computers, and the importance of advocacy for accessible resources. He reflects on the barriers faced by blind individuals and the need for cross-border sharing of accessible books. The talk concludes with gratitude for those who supported him and hopes for future advancements.
